Other bedrock
Bedrock aquifer; no assumed human-timescale recharge without local evidence.
Because this aquifer does not recharge on a human timescale, a decline here is storage being removed, not a stream being short. It is kept out of the stream-depletion math for that reason.
Water-level record
36 measurements from 1974-05-01 to 2025-08-13. Most recent water-level elevation 7797.63 ft, 37.39 ft below ground.
Over the record the level is increasing at 0.85 ft per decade (p = 0.0359, n = 36). Mann–Kendall with the Hamed–Rao autocorrelation correction, on water-level elevation; rising elevation means more water.
Chart: water level at this well over time, 1974-05-01 to 2025-08-13, 36 measurements. The record is increasing at 0.85 feet per decade (p equals 0.0359), measured on water-level elevation. Rising elevation means more water. The values are downloadable as CSV from the link above.

What this page is not
Monitoring records are irregular: measurements cluster where somebody chose to look, so a trend describes this well's record, not the aquifer as a whole. Levels are DWR's published measurements, unedited. A trend here is not a prediction, and it is not a determination about anyone's water right.
